Transaction 64f4eb59f51a7ef366f41287f06b41f7001417a3dafbdde6dc9ce63b69faa497
1 Input
2 Outputs
- 64f4eb59f51a7ef366f41287f06b41f7001417a3dafbdde6dc9ce63b69faa497:0
- 64f4eb59f51a7ef366f41287f06b41f7001417a3dafbdde6dc9ce63b69faa497:1
value 5675154
address 15xcRfPR2rAAaJFBfwy1CVvdxRfmLDeyP8
value 10000000
address 1H3XNWf3MNmRBvPKCW3TNTQEherSa2AexL